Archivo: api.py Proyecto: kleem/wli
def identify():
    ''' Run WLI's identifiers against the text provided within the request's body (either HTML or plain text), then return the results to the client. '''
    page = request.body.read()
    return json.dumps(wli.identify(page))

Archivo: api.py Proyecto: kleem/wli
def retrieve_page_and_identify(url):
    ''' Tell WLI to download the page at the given URL (HTTP only) and to run WLI's identifiers against it, then return the results to the client. '''
    return json.dumps(wli.identify(wli.retrieve_page('http://'+url)))
